WebDec 10, 2024 · Where is Lighthouse Trail Palo Duro Canyon? Lighthouse Trail is the most popular trail in Palo Duro Canyon State Park. One of the most popular trails in the state of Texas as well. It is located in Canyon, around 30 minutes drive to the southeast of Amarillo. The address for the park is 11450 Park Road 5, Canyon, TX 79015.
